#7f4c63 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7f4c63 is composed of 49.8% red, 29.8%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 40.2% magenta, 22%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 332.9 degrees, a saturation of 25.1% and a lightness of 39.8%. #7f4c63 color hex could be obtained by blending #fe98c6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#7f4c63 color description : Mostly desaturated dark pink.

#7f4c63 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#7f4c63 has RGB values of R:127, G:76, B:99 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.4, Y:0.22,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 8342627.

Shades and Tints of #7f4c63

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040303 is the darkest color, while #faf7f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7f4c63

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#686365 is the less saturated color, while #c5065c is the most saturated one.
